I'm not sure what you're asking, but if you want to import an image to model from, there are a couple of ways. I will give you the simplest way. You can do it by going to your work window and doing as follows:

Go to "View > Image Plane > Import Image". You can then import any image you like. Of course, you'll want to import a front view picture to your "Front View" work window, a side view to the side window, &c.

That's really all there is to it!
